The contract solicitation SPE7L1-26-T-777F seeks the procurement of two preformed O-ring packings with NSN 5331-01-220-7567 from Brunswick Corp in Anaheim, CA, under the Federal Supply Class 91816. Delivery is required FOB destination at Fort Riley, KS, by June 26, 2026, with a response deadline of August 3, 2026, and the contract will be awarded under simplified acquisition procedures likely as a firm-fixed price arrangement. All items must comply with stringent federal standards including MIL-STD-2073-1E for packaging and preservation using Method 33 (Clean and Dry) without preservative materials, MIL-STD-129 for labeling and barcoding, and MIL-STD-130N for U.S. military property identification. The procurement strictly prohibits the intentional introduction of mercury or mercury-containing compounds into the product or its direct contact surfaces, except for specific exempted applications such as functional components in batteries, lighting, sensors, weapon systems, or Navsea-specified chemical reagents, with portable mercury-containing devices requiring a second containment boundary per NAVSEA 5100-003D. Environmental compliance extends to the prohibition of asbestos as defined in Fed-Std-313 and hexavalent chromium, with all hazardous materials requiring labeling in accordance with OSHA’s Hazard Communication Standard and submission of approved hazard warning labels. Contractors must implement cybersecurity safeguards aligned with NIST SP 800-171 for protecting covered defense information and adhere to DFARS clause 252.204-7012 for cyber incident reporting. Packaging must be medium-duty, waterproof, greaseproof, and opaque, with unit containers designated as BE, intermediate containers as D3, and all palletized loads conforming to DLA RP001 requirements. Electronic invoicing is mandatory via WAWF, and all deliverables are subject to government inspection and acceptance at the destination. Offerors must possess a valid Unique Entity ID, identify their small business status, and disclose any participation in socioeconomic programs such as 8(a), HUBZone, WOSB, or SDVOSB.
